On graded u-nil clean rings

In this paper we introduce and study the class of graded U-nil clean rings, as a generalization of graded nil-good class defined in [3]. We also investigate the transfer of the graded U-nil cleaness to matrix rings, and to graded group rings as well. The question of when trivial ring extensions are graded U-nil clean is also investigated.

On graded NR-clean rings

This paper presents an extension of the concept of NR-clean introduced in [12] to graded ring theory. We define and explore graded NR-clean rings, which generalize the class of graded U-nil clean previously studied in [15]. We provide examples and basic properties of such rings, and investigate their extensions to including matrix rings, group rings, as well as trivial ring extensions.

On graded nil good rings

In this paper we introduce and study the notion of a graded nil-good ring which is graded by a group. We investigate extensions of graded nil-good rings to graded group rings, Further, we discuss graded matrix ring extensions and trivial extensions of graded nil-good rings. Furthermore, we show that the class of graded rings which are nil-good and the class of graded nil-good rings are not comparable. Moreover, we discuss the question of when the nil-good property of the component, which corresponds to the identity element the grading group, implies that the whole graded ring is graded nil-good is also treated.
